Information visualization or information visualisation is the study of (interactive) visual representations of abstract data to reinforce human cognition. The abstract data include both numerical and non-numerical data, such as text and geographic information. However, information visualization differs from scientific visualization: "it's infovis [information visualization] when the spatial representation is chosen, and it's scivis [scientific visualization] when the spatial representation is given".

Apparatus, systems, and methods for intraoperative instrument tracking and information visualization

Systems and methods for intraoperative tracking and visualization are disclosed. A current minimally invasive surgical (MIS) instrument pose may be determined based on a live intraoperative input video stream comprising a current image frame captured by a MIS camera. In addition, an instrument activation state and at least one parameter value associated with the instrument may also be determined. Intraoperative graphic visualization enhancements may be determined based on the activation state of the instrument, and / or a comparison of parameter values with corresponding parametric thresholds. The visualization enhancements may be applied to a current graphics frame. The current graphics frame may also include visualization enhancements related to proximate anatomical structures with proximity determined from the instrument pose and an anatomical model. The current graphics frame may be blended with the current input image frame to obtain an output blended image frame, which may form part of an output video stream.

Security framework matrix visualizations for notable events

Techniques are described for generating visualizations of security framework information (such as, e.g., MITRE ATT&CK® information) displayed in connection with notable events detected by a data intake and query system. Data intake and query systems, SIEM systems, and other applications often provide user interfaces that display detected occurrences of incidents, sometimes referred to as “notable events,” within users' information technology (IT) environments. A data intake and query system is described herein that is capable of identifying notable events, assigning tactic and technique information to notable events (and optionally to associated risk objects), and causing display of tactic and technique visualizations which are intuitive and customizable, provide ready access to relevant documentation, and follow a format with which security analysts are familiar.

Three-dimensional visual functional gene browser and system based on z-closed loop encoding

The application belongs to the field of biological information visualization, and discloses a three-dimensional visualization functional gene browser and system based on Z series closed loop coding, which solves the problems of track disorder, arc winding, dependence on scaling and incomplete coding of existing tools. The application constructs Z series closed loop coding, packs genes and non-gene regions into Z0~ZN units, and adapts repeat sequences and ring chromosomes. L-X-Y three-dimensional coordinates are established, 65 standardized character libraries are constructed, and amino acids are labeled in a six-color degenerate system. Modular labeling is adopted, continuous functional elements are integrated into M modules, three types of background colors are used to classify levels, the trunk area and the independent labeling area are displayed separately, and tracks and arcs are abandoned. The system supports Z unit addressing, three-level interaction, module linkage, variation marking, Hi-C double-end alignment and reverse complementary strand switching, realizes full-link visualization from whole genome to single base, and is suitable for genomics and clinical variation analysis.

Method for uniform drawing of OpenGL multi-class objects based on VBO internal encoding

The application relates to an OpenGL multi-class object uniform drawing method based on VBO internal coding, which comprises the following steps: constructing a mixed data structure containing vertex coordinates, color components, texture coordinates and object type marks, and storing the mixed data structure in the memory of a VBO in an interlaced arrangement; defining a uniform vertex shader and a fragment shader; judging whether texture mapping is needed according to the object type marks during a rendering process; and deleting the VBO object and the shader program after the rendering is completed, and releasing the display memory and the memory resources. The application links map elements with different rendering logics, realizes the uniform drawing of heterogeneous objects under a single pipeline, fully utilizes the parallel processing capacity of a GPU, avoids frequent switching of the shader, effectively saves the communication bandwidth between a CPU and the GPU, simplifies the development difficulty of multi-map element mixed rendering in a complex scene, and facilitates the horizontal expansion of a system in large-scale geographic information visualization.
